    Abstract
    Features: Border Crossers (Jennifer Einspahr, Tim Moffit and Elizabeth Manwell are three recently tenured professors who symbolize “K” culture by testing boundaries with their idiosyncratic styles) -- Teaching Team : A Real World Business Education (Associate Professor of Economics and Business Patrik Hultberg and entrepreneur Ed Bernard are teammates in what Hultberg calls active teaching methods. Using a case study format, the teaching team puts students in unscripted situations where they have to solve problems) -- Bridge Time (Philip Evergood mural in Hicks center) -- Soldier for Justice (Chokwe Lumumba '69) -- Hinge (The way Kalamazoo College faculty members teach changes lives) -- Hornet Hoops Leader (Hornet men's basketball team has gone to the NCAA Division III national tournament under the leadership of Jeremy Cole) -- Curator of the Uncanny (David Wilson '69 gets you lost in the Museum of Jurassic Technology) -- Beyond the Classroom (The “Barriers to Employment” project by Laura Barralcough’s Sociology class is a documentary film that made a difference) -- Social Justice Scholar (John Dugas, the College’s first Arcus Social Justice Leadership Chair in Political Science does social justice scholarship in Ecuador).
     
    Chokwe Lumumba (1947- ), class of 1969, was formerly known as Edwin Finley Taliaferro
